Driver charged over woman's death

A man has been charged with causing death by dangerous driving following a three-vehicle collision in Hampshire.

Michael Stewart, 76, from Patmore Link Road, Hemel Hempstead, was bailed to appear at Southampton Magistrates' Court on 17 November.

His passenger Linda Williams, 61, from Weston-super-Mare, died at the scene, on the A338 at Breamore, in April.

A Salisbury man, 52, was arrested on suspicion of causing death by careless driving and bailed until 27 November.
